A two-year bond with par value $1,000 making annual coupon payments of $100 is priced at $1,000. a. What is the yield to maturit
amm1812

Answer: 10%

Explanation:

When the price of a bond is at par, it means that the coupon rate and the Yield to Maturity are the same.

The Coupon rate is the interest rate that the Issuer of the bond pays the bond holders as a percentage of Par.

The Coupon payment here is $100 and the rate is;

= 100/1,000

= 10%

<em>Coupon Rate = 10% = Yield to Maturity </em>

The _____ Act limits the types of assets commercial banks can buy; the amount of capital they must maintain; and the use of deri
Aneli [31]

Answer:

Dodd-Frank Act of 2010

Explanation:

The Dodd-Frank Wall Street Reform and Consumer Protection Act was enacted as stated by its name to change how Wall Street worked (well not only Wall Street, but the financial system) and to specially protect the small investor. It was promoted by Senator Chris Dodd and Representative Barney Frank as a result of the great recession suffered between 2008 and 2010, which was primarily caused by an inefficient and sometimes even corrupt financial system. It is a very long and complex law, but it mainly places strict regulations on lenders, banks and other financial institutions.
